Are 2 stroke engines for motorcycles outlawed in California?

No, they are not outlawed, but they are banned on personal watercraft on certain waterways, including within 1200 feet of San Francisco's shoreline and a number of lakes. This is probably where the confusion arises, but 2 stroke motorcycles are perfectly legal.

What is a 4 stroke outboard?

Combustion piston engines can have two different work cycles, 2-stroke and 4-stroke. 2-stroke tends to have a better power to weight ratio, but pollute more. A 4-stroke outboard is simply an outboard engine that works the same way as a car engine.


Where are two stroke engines used?

Two stroke engines are used in dirt bikes, ATVs, snowmobiles, etcetera. You can find them in most small recreational vehicles like that. A lot of outboard boat motors are also two stroke.


How to Choose an Outboard Motor?

Instead of buying a new boat, the best alternative may be simply purchasing a new motor. For those that have fishing boats and other working craft, he or she probably has an outboard motor, which are popular on these particular vessels. Outboard motors can be found in a number of places although it is best to purchase one from an authorized dealer or someone that is trustworthy. The reason for this is that simply outboard motors require special knowledge of engine parts to repair and refurbish. If the proper care and time is not taken for the repair, the motor could fail at the most inopportune time.Four Stroke EnginesThe most popular outboard engines of the present are the quiet and reliable four-stroke engines. These engines have recently made their debut over the last ten years because of their ease of use. Four-stroke engines do not use oil as two-stroke engines do, and they also use less gas than two-stroke engines. Also, the four-stroke engine is much quieter than the noisy two-stroke engine, which makes it far less intrusive for those long trips to the Gulf Stream. The only down-side to four-stroke engines are that they are more expensive than two-stroke engines. Four-stroke engines are also considered safer to purchase from classified advertisements or other places. Four-stroke engines do not require specialized repair personnel for general maintenance and small repairs. A 150 horsepower engine can be found for prices starting at $5000.Two Stroke EnginesTwo-stroke engines are the most traditionally used outboard motor on the market. They incorporate the use of oil in their gas tanks and are said to be able to attain more overall torque than four-stroke engines. Two stroke engines are great engines and can be found re-built for relatively cheap. For instance, $500 will get one a two-stroke outboard motor up to fifty horsepower. The best place to look for two-stroke outdoor motors are at authorized used boat dealers or licensed small engine repair shops. Two-stroke engines are different from other engines and takes one with specialized knowledge to make even the most general repairs.

How much does a Yamaha 40 weigh?

Assuming you're asking about Yamaha outboard engines, a 2 stroke Yamaha 40 weighs about 190 pounds while a 4 stroke Yamaha 40 weighs about 220 pounds.
